Job Description

Position Overview

The Behavioral Support Specialist works under the supervision of a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) to assist with the development, implementation, and monitoring of behavioral support services for individuals receiving care through APluscare. This role focuses on helping individuals achieve positive behavioral outcomes while ensuring services follow all applicable program standards, policies, and regulatory requirements.

The Behavioral Support Specialist collaborates closely with interdisciplinary teams, residential staff, and clinical professionals to support effective behavior intervention strategies and maintain continuity of care.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ist in the development and implementation of behavioral support services that address the evolving needs of individuals receiving services.
  • Ensure behavior support plans and related programs comply with applicable legal requirements, regulatory standards, and agency policies for each individual served.
  • Under the guidance of a BCBA, provide training and support to Program Supervisors, Program Coordinators, and Direct Support Professionals (DSPs) on implementing formal behavior support plans.
  • Monitor behavioral interventions and assist with making adjustments when necessary to improve effectiveness.
  • Collaborate with the Interdisciplinary Team (IDT) and clinical staff to develop and implement behavior intervention strategies that align with the agency's service model and internal policies.
  • Maintain familiarity with and adhere to Department of Human Services (DHS) and Division of Developmental Disabilities (DDD) regulations, policies, and procedures.
  • Serve as a point of communication between APluscare, clients, families, staff members, and DHS/DDD representatives to ensure coordinated care and support.
  • Coordinate with clinical teams, IDT members, and other stakeholders to maintain the integrity and consistency of behavioral support programs.
  • Conduct regular weekly visits to residential programs to observe and evaluate the effectiveness of behavioral interventions for individuals served.
  • Complete additional tasks and responsibilities as assigned by APluscare leadership.

Qualifications

  • Master's degree in Psychology or a related field required.
  • Master's degree in Social Work,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A), Special Education, or another approved discipline may also be considered.
  • Strong organizational, communication, and interpersonal skills.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ication abilities.
  • Ability to demonstrate creativity and flexibility while managing significant responsibilities.
  • Experience supporting individuals with developmental disabilities is preferred.
  • Experience working with individuals from diverse racial, ethnic, and socioeconomic backgrounds is highly valued.

Additional Requirements:

  • Must cooperate with licensing authorities and relevant department staff during inspections or investigations.
  • Must successfully complete and demonstrate competency in all required training programs.
  • Valid driver's license required.
  • Must be at least 18 years of age.

Ability to push, pull, or lift up to 50 pounds when necessary.
